Methods of Remote Access
There are several methods for remotely accessing a Raspberry Pi, each with its own advantages and limitations. Some of the most popular methods include:
1. SSH (Secure Shell)
SSH is a widely used protocol for secure communication between devices. It allows you to access the command line interface of your Raspberry Pi from a remote location.

2. VNC (Virtual Network Computing)
VNC enables you to access the graphical user interface of your Raspberry Pi remotely. This is particularly useful for projects that require a visual interface.
3. Web-Based Interfaces
Some applications provide web-based interfaces that allow you to interact with your Raspberry Pi through a browser. This method is convenient and platform-independent.

Securing Your Remote Connection
Security is a critical consideration when setting up remote access. To ensure your connection is secure, follow these best practices:
- Use strong, unique passwords for all accounts.
- Enable two-factor authentication whenever possible.
- Regularly update your software and firmware to protect against vulnerabilities.
- Limit access to trusted devices and networks.
By implementing these measures, you can safeguard your Raspberry Pi and its data from unauthorized access.
